A WhatsApp link generator turns your number into a wa.me link that opens a chat with you. Type the number in international form and, if you want, the first message, and the click to chat link updates as you type. Tap it and WhatsApp opens with the text already written, so the person only has to send. Put the whatsapp direct link in a bio, an email or a button, or use the QR code for a printed sign.

Frequently asked questions
- Do I need a WhatsApp Business account?
- No. A wa.me click to chat link works with any personal or business WhatsApp number. The account type does not matter for the link to open a chat.
- What number format should I use?
- Use the full international number with the country code, like 1 555 123 4567 for the US. Leave out the plus sign, leading zeros, brackets and spaces; the tool removes them anyway.
- Can I pre-fill a message?
- Yes. Anything you type in the message box is added to the link as pre-filled text. The person still taps send, so nothing is sent without them.
- Does the link cost anything or track scans?
- No. It is a plain wa.me URL that points straight at WhatsApp. There is no redirect in the middle, no fee and no scan counter.
